Output d75ba94e4fc8ca8242eefdf60a13295cf7fdead1e70cf3dc67aedcdc959f8d97:0

value
1052126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abab062056db181aff523229309b6ac09d71db57 OP_EQUAL
address
3HLiMJE49DSvivLrmNYyrhHTRVXVwH1mCS
transaction
d75ba94e4fc8ca8242eefdf60a13295cf7fdead1e70cf3dc67aedcdc959f8d97
confirmations
135576
spent
true